TaskForce rescues armed robber from irate mob

The National TaskForce to Combat Illegal Importation of Small Arms, Ammunition and Light Weapons (NATFORCE) has arrested a 22 years old robber, Jubril Abdulhameed, after rescuing him from an irate mob.

The incident was said to have happened in Karu, a suburb of Abuja, behind the residential quarters of the Nigeria Intelligence Agency (NIA).

Items recovered from the robber include knife, screwdriver and other sharp objects.

Abdulhameed‎, from Jigawa a State, had reportedly snatched the mobile phone from a teenager (names withheld) and also attempted stab him in his stomach butl the cry of his victim attracted passers-by.

Other members of the gang were said to have fled on motorcycles popularly called okada.

The mob thereafter descended on Abdulhameed‎, beating him mercilessly until some men of NATFORCE arrived and dispersed the crowd and rescued him.

The suspect, who confessed to the crime, told journalists that he had been robbed of his mobile phone the previous night and when he saw his victim with the type of his phone, he decided to rob him too.

The Federal Capital Territory (FCT) Director of NATFORCE, Mr. Festus Omoakha, said the suspect has been handed over to the police in Karu for further investigation.

According to him, Abdulhameed ‎belonged to a four-man gang which had been terrorising the area, saying security operatives have commenced on the trail of the other suspects.

When contacted, the Divisional Police Officer in Karu, Tokunbo Afolabi, a Chief Superintendent of Police, said that the case was under investigation.

He said: “The Police Public Relations Officer came around and I have furnished him with all necessary information. We have commenced investigation; the culprit has been interrogated and it was confirmed that he was criminally liable. But then, the PPRO will give you update.”
